

Les traductions sont fournies par des outils de traduction automatique. En cas de conflit entre le contenu d'une traduction et celui de la version originale en anglais, la version anglaise prévaudra.

# Configurations d’instrumentation prises en charge
<a name="Getting-Started-App-Signals"></a>

 Vous pouvez activer les signaux CloudWatch d'application avec différentes configurations d'instrumentation. Cette rubrique décrit chacune des méthodes de configuration et les recommandations en fonction de la méthode que vous choisissez. 

## Utiliser AWS Distro pour utiliser OpenTelemetry l'agent CloudWatch
<a name="w2aac28c17c31b5"></a>

 L'expérience de surveillance des performances des applications (APM) la plus intégrée qui CloudWatch soit est fournie via AWS Distro for OpenTelemetry (ADOT) SDKs et est utilisée avec l' CloudWatch agent pour collecter des métriques et des traces d'applications. Cette option est idéale si vous souhaitez démarrer CloudWatch rapidement avec l'APM et tirer parti des intégrations de out-of-the box avec des fonctionnalités telles que Container Insights et CloudWatch Logs. Pour plus d’informations, consultez [Activer la vigie applicative sur les clusters Amazon EKS](https://docs.aws.amazon.com/AmazonCloudWatch/latest/monitoring/CloudWatch-Application-Signals-Enable-EKS.html) et [Activer la vigie applicative sur Amazon EC2, Amazon ECS ou Kubernetes](https://docs.aws.amazon.com/AmazonCloudWatch/latest/monitoring/CloudWatch-Application-Signals-Enable-Other.html). 

## Utiliser le OpenTelemetry SDK et le collecteur
<a name="w2aac28c17c31b7"></a>

 Cette configuration convient aux cas d’utilisation suivants : 

1.  Vous avez instrumenté votre application ou votre plan avec Collector OpenTelemetry SDKs et vous utilisez actuellement OpenTelemetry Collector. 

1.  Vous utilisez des langages, tels que Erlang et Rust, qui ne sont pas pris en charge par AWS Distro for OpenTelemetry (ADOT). 

 Pour plus d'informations, reportez-vous à la section [OpenTelemetry avec CloudWatch](https://docs.aws.amazon.com/AmazonCloudWatch/latest/monitoring/CloudWatch-OpenTelemetry-Sections.html). 

## Utiliser le AWS X-Ray SDK et le daemon
<a name="w2aac28c17c31c11"></a>

 Cette option est préférable si vous avez instrumenté votre application à l'aide de X-Ray SDKs et que vous n'avez pas migré SDKs ADOT ou. OpenTelemetry SDKs 

 Pour plus d’informations, consultez [Recherche de transactions](https://docs.aws.amazon.com/AmazonCloudWatch/latest/monitoring/CloudWatch-Transaction-Search.html). 

## Comparaison des fonctionnalités
<a name="w2aac28c17c31c13"></a>


| Fonctionnalité | ADOT SDK \$1 Agent CloudWatch  | Ouvrez le SDK de télémétrie \$1 Collector OpenTelemetry  | X-Ray SDKs | 
| --- | --- | --- | --- | 
| AWS Support | Oui | Uniquement pour les données envoyées à AWS | Oui | 
| Prise en charge des langages non standard | Non | Oui | Non | 
| Intégration Container Insights | Oui | Non | Non | 
| Journalisation prête à l'emploi avec CloudWatch Logs | Oui | Non | Non | 
| Métriques d’exécution prêtes à l’emploi | Oui | Non | Non | 
| Obtient toujours des métriques sur 100 % du trafic | Oui | Uniquement à un taux d’échantillonnage de 100 % | Uniquement à un taux d’échantillonnage de 100 % | 